The graduation thesis to be written after college graduation can be carried out in the following ways:
1. Determine the research topic or question: choose a research topic or question that you are interested in and the tutor agrees with. It should be an important field of your major. You can get inspiration from literature research and discuss with the instructor.
2. Literature review: Before you start your research, you must carefully understand the existing literature. Literature review is an article that introduces the background of research topics or problems. We should summarize the existence and shortcomings of relevant literature and the advantages and limitations of various studies.
3. Research design and methods: Research design should be a scientific research method that can answer your research questions, such as experimental research or questionnaire survey. After the research design is determined, you should describe in detail the research methods you will use, including sample selection, data collection and data analysis methods.
4. Conduct research and data analysis: begin formal research and data collection. Analyze the data you collected and draw conclusions based on each research question or hypothesis.
5. Write a paper: summarize your research results and analysis results into the paper. A graduation thesis generally includes abstract, introduction, literature review, research design and methods, data analysis and results, conclusions and references.
Matters needing attention in writing graduation thesis after graduation from junior college
1, pay attention to the specification requirements: different colleges or schools have different specification requirements for university graduation thesis, so you need to write in strict accordance with the specification requirements of the school. General requirements include paper format, word count, reference format, etc. Before writing a paper, it is best to consult a tutor or instructor or consult the corresponding specification requirements.
2. Find a suitable tutor: A tutor is an important instructor in writing a junior college graduation thesis, and the experience and knowledge of the tutor can help you successfully complete your graduation thesis. When choosing a tutor, you can not only examine his research field and qualifications, but also consider communicating with him to find topics or problems related to his research direction.
3. Make a timetable in advance: You need to make a timetable for writing your paper in advance, including the time for research and analysis, the time for writing your paper, and the time for checking and revising. Making a timetable can help you allocate your time reasonably, make full use of the available time and ensure that you finish your graduation thesis on time.
4. Divide the paper into several parts: Divide the paper into different chapters, such as abstract, preface, literature review, research methods, data analysis and results, conclusions and references. Some parts are checked to ensure the quality of the paper.
5. Pay attention to inspection and revision: After writing the paper, it needs to be carefully inspected and revised, including checking the fluency of the language, the cohesion and format between various parts, and proving the refinement and accuracy of this article.
